The first thing to understand is that file corruption can happen for a variety of reasons. It's not always your fault; sometimes, it's simply a glitch in the system. Perhaps a sudden power outage interrupted a file transfer, or a malware attack subtly damaged your data. Maybe the storage medium itself is failing, leading to data inconsistencies. Whatever the cause, the good news is that many instances of file corruption are recoverable. The key is to act quickly and carefully to avoid further damage.

Now, let's address the burning question: how to fix corrupted files Android? One of the simplest solutions is to simply restart your device. This might seem too basic, but it can often resolve minor software glitches that might be contributing to the file corruption. After restarting, try accessing the file again. If the problem persists, try using a different file manager app. Sometimes, the issue lies not with the file itself, but with the application you're using to access it. Different file managers have varying levels of compatibility, and switching to another might resolve the problem.
If a simple restart and a file manager change don't work, the next step involves checking the file's properties. Many file managers allow you to view detailed information about a file, including its size and date modified. Corrupted files may show unusual or inconsistent data in these properties. If you notice anything out of the ordinary, it further confirms the file's corruption and might indicate a more serious issue requiring further steps. Knowing the nature of the corrupted file – is it an image, a document, a video? – will also guide your next steps. Different file types require different recovery techniques.
For image files, there are several dedicated image repair tools available online, both as apps and web-based services. These tools often employ sophisticated algorithms to repair minor corruptions in image data. Similarly, for document files, there are specialized applications that can attempt to recover damaged text and formatting. Many of these tools are free to use, providing a cost-effective solution to your how to fix corrupted files Android problem. However, remember that the success rate varies depending on the severity of the corruption. The more extensive the damage, the lower the chances of a full recovery.
In more severe cases, where the problem might stem from a deeper system issue, you might need to consider more drastic measures. This could involve a factory reset of your Android device. However, remember that this will erase all data on your device, so only resort to this as a last resort, and only after you've thoroughly backed up any important files that haven't been corrupted. Before undertaking a factory reset, make sure you understand the implications and have a backup plan in place.
